Yes I have the Vista too. It is an excellent single stroller but really heavy to push as a double especially going up kerbs if you have the bigger child in the rumble seat. Its also huge when folded and really heavy. A city mini double or similar would be much easier on Disney transport.

We bought a second hand city mini double when we went with a 4month old and 4yr old in 2015. Was cheaper than renting and will get money back when we sell it on. It was worth its weight in gold. Has lie flat for the baby and 4yr thought it was a real novelty.
